2016-2017 Conant Grants awarded

March 17, 2016

Nineteen grants for a total of $140,816 have been awarded through the Conant Grants from The Episcopal Church for the 2016-2017 academic year. Conant Grant funds are provided for the improvement of seminary-based theological education. Nomination deadline extended for Episcopal Church Bishop Suffragan for Armed Services and Federal Ministries

March 17, 2016

The nomination deadline for the Episcopal Church Bishop Suffragan for Armed Services and Federal Ministries has been extended to April 30. Based in Washington DC, the Bishop Suffragan for Armed Services and Federal Ministries is a member of the staff of Presiding Bishop Michael Curry.
